image 1939. These are is a one-of-a-kind items from the Deutsche Zeppelin Reederei (DZR), the German airship company from the 30s (since reincarnated) which operated the great Zeppelin airships such as the Graf Zeppelin and the Hindenburg. This is the original file of photographs of the Graf Zeppelin, interior and exterior, along with file envelope with handwritten notes reverse, indicating that the photo lot had an issue of 10,000 sets, and then 5000 more, and then 5000 more. Along with the folder and photos are three sheets of proofs for the envelope they were issued in, giving ownership notice and a table of contents. Two of the proof sheets and all of the photos have the Zeppelin Reederei 'approval' handstamp. The folder belongs to a set of photos for the LZ130 Graf Zeppelin II *LZ130*, while the set of photos and proof sheets are a set of the Graf Zeppeln LZ127. Obviously somewhere along the line someone got the folder and the photos mixed up, since they both are for the Graf Zeppelin, (Image)

1917/1919. Unique, original group of photos from the WWI Zeppelin construction group, Kaiserliche Marinebauamt Oldenburg, which constructed the Marine Luftschiffhafen (Naval airship hangars) at Ahlhorn, Oldenburg, where Zeppelins were launched during the war, including for sorties over England. The hangars are shown under construction, in operation with several prime shots of early Zeppelin fighters (including an especially nice one of the L44 and a sister ship in the air together), and then after the explosion that ripped the place apart. There is a great shot of the Bauamt crew responsible for the hangars, a woman who apparently did great service for the wounded there, and a few shots at the end of architects/artists rendering of the some of the facilities, and then shots of the surrounding area of Ahlhorn. All are mounted on large, heavy card for exhibition (15x10.5 inches) and the actual photo sizes range in size from a little over postcard size, ca 15x9cm (6x3.5 inches) to medium-
